    In SA, you can apply for an "R" or "S" series plates. These were the first alphanumeric plates issued in SA, and most original vehicles are now long gone.

    Cost is a once off fee of $70, and the plate is mine until I surrender it.

    So, yes, my ****** plate looks like most other plates in SA, but is "personalised" to suit me. RAT-135

    Mine's wearing ALC-308 from back in the days when I was punting an LC Torana with a 308. They're the old non reflective yellow type that originally adorned a VE Valiant. It was near midnight when I spotted the plates and I pulled the old guy in the Valiant over to offer him some coin for them. He didn't want a Zac for them ("They mean nothing to me but if they mean something to you, you can have them" in ethnic accent). Monday morning at the RTA I bought the Val to get it into my name, swapped the plates from my Torana and then sold the Val back to him. .
